## Bulk edits in the Merchant Admin table

When a partner requests a bulk update (e.g., renaming a category across all Quillhaven storefronts), use the `bulkedit` CLI rather than editing rows by hand. The tool wraps every change in a transaction, writes a rollback file, and logs the operator name. Dry-run first with `--preview` and paste the output into the change ticket. Once approved, run the tool against the admin replica, which you reach with the connection string below.

database URL for hawip-kagap: redis://rusok_svc:bMCaqek7MRWIOJ@db-8501.zarqeltech.corp:5432/sileth

# SquatGuard — Limits and Quotas

For this week's sync: SquatGuard throttles registry crawls to stay under the upstream mirror's fair-use ceiling. Each worker holds a per-registry token bucket, and the edit-distance comparison stage caps candidate fan-out per package to keep memory bounded. Exceeding any quota parks the package in a retry queue rather than dropping it. The values we currently ship, agreed at the last review, are as follows.

limits module of bahap-yaweg:
BUDGETS = {
    "praion": 741,
    "istax": 629,
    "holdor": 926,
    "ulaion": 219,
    "gorwyn": 412,
}

CHANGELOG — Plumeshot Thumbnail Queue v1.14.0. The setting previously named THUMBQ_WORKER_TOKEN has been renamed to PLUMESHOT_QUEUE_SIGNING_SECRET to clarify that it signs dequeue requests rather than authenticating workers. The old key is honored through v1.15 with a deprecation warning at startup. Release managers should update every worker environment file during the rollout window; no restart ordering constraints apply. After the rename, the relevant line in the env file reads as follows.

env line for yahaf-kageg: VAULT_KEY5=978f5